Output e787d3cea16455fa3125188beffa6de41336b5c7b47b257e228f5695d329b13e:2

value
24095569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0f23acb06f4220857f984bf00502fab60150e1b OP_EQUAL
address
3GN2DeZm2mmACGXwdg3mC82xsDPMn85YKt
transaction
e787d3cea16455fa3125188beffa6de41336b5c7b47b257e228f5695d329b13e
spent
true